Job summary
To positively and effectively lead and manage all aspects of development and the day to day running of the Volunteer Service at Harrogate and District NHS Foundation Trust.
This will be achieved through:
- The development and implementation of a clear dynamic Volunteer Strategy
- The development, review, and implementation of policies and processes to effectively recruit, train, retain, and support / supervision of volunteers, measuring and reporting impact
- Effective partnership working with key stake holders internally and externally.
- Developing and maintaining a positive working partnership with Harrogate Hospital & Community Charity
- Effectively manage the Volunteer Service budget
Main duties of the job
The main duties of the role include:
- Lead development of and plan a comprehensive volunteering strategy for the Trust and build the positive impact of volunteering for our staff and patients
- Lead the development and growth of the service, in line with the volunteer strategy ensuring an inclusive approach is taken across the Trust
- Ensure risk assessment and safe systems of work are in place for volunteer roles
- Work in partnership with staff at all levels, and across the organisation, to identify areas of need, and develop appropriate volunteer role profiles
- Develop volunteer recruitment and management processes and policies, to meet the needs of the Trust for volunteers, and ensure recruitment and development of suitably qualified/skilled volunteers
- Contribute to forward planning by keeping up to date with national and local developments, subsequently making recommendations to the Business Development, Charity and Volunteer and the Head of Charity and Business Development Project Manager regarding future developments of volunteer services
- Build strong links with the community, including with local public, private, voluntary and non-voluntary organisations and statutory bodies
- Facilitate and enable volunteers from voluntary sector organisations to support and provide services across the Trust
- Work closely with the Harrogate Hospital & Community Charity to maximise opportunities for mutual benefit e.g. through charity supporters also volunteering for the Trust
